    Position Summary:

    duties that may be performed by a licensed Intern while working in a licensed training area under the supervision of a preceptor. The licensed Intern may do any of the functions of a Pharmacist for which they have been trained with the exception of supervising technicians.

    Job Duties/Responsibilities:

  • Interprets medication orders (verbal and written) and transcribes to computerized patient medication profiles accurately. Maintains accurate, complete pharmacy patient medication profiles under the direction of the pharmacist.
  • Maintains awareness of developments in pharmacy and healthcare that relate to job responsibilities and integrates them into their practice.
  • Supports the pharmacy's pharmacoeconomic efforts. Reviews the use of targeted medications for compliance with current pharmacoeconomic programs.
  • Monitors drug therapy regimens for contraindications, drug-drug reactions, drug-food interactions, allergies, adverse reactions and appropriateness of drug, dosage form, regimen route, and therapeutic duplications.

    Qualifications

    Requirements:

  • Must be enrolled and attending a Pharmacy school and maintaining a minimum of a "C" average or a graduate of an accredited school or college of pharmacy approved by the Board who has received an Oklahoma Intern Certificate from the Board.
  • Must be under the supervision of a preceptor in a licensed pharmacy or other professional practice site that has been approved as a training site by the Board of Pharmacy.
  • Ability to perform work accurately with attention to detail within specified times. Strong organizational skills are mandatory. Ability to cooperatively with hospital and pharmacy staff. Ability to handle frequent interruptions and adapt to changes in the workload and work schedule. Ability to set priorities and solve problems. Fosters a team environment by providing orientation and training new team members.
  • Knowledgeable of and complies with laws, rules and regulations that govern the practice of pharmacy.
  • Good written and verbal communication skills required.
